MPCA Feedlot Program Vulnerable Groundwater Areas [Minnesota]
Description
The feedlot program issues NPDES and SDS operating permits to large feedlots across the State of Minnesota. These permits contain specific requirements for construction and operation of the facilities as well as land application of manure. This data identifies areas of the state where groundwater is particularly vulnerable to contamination from land application of manure. Manure applied in these areas from NPDES and SDS permitted feedlot facilities must implement best management practices to limit the potential for nitrate leaching. Refer to the NPDES or SDS permit for more details about the applicable requirements., The purpose of this data is to illustrate MPCA Feedlot Program vulnerable groundwater areas referenced in the MPCA Feedlot General NPDES and SDS Permits., This data is updated annually, input data was retrieved on or shortly before the Time Period of Content Date.
